PHP5学习笔记-常量的声明以及使用
来源:互联网 发布:flash软件图标 编辑:程序博客网 时间:2024/05/07 15:34
1.声明常量:
在PHP中常量的声明是使用define()函数
格式:
define(string const_name, mixed value, boolean case_sensitive)
其中前两个参数为必填,大小写敏感为选填, 规定常量的名称是否对大小写敏感。若设置为 true,则对大小写不敏感。默认是 false(大小写敏感)。
2.使用变量
可以直接使用变量名, 不需要$符号;
或者使用函数constant(string const_name),如果定义了这个常量,则返回常量, 否则报异常提示常量未定义
define("USERNAME", "jimmylianf"); echo constant("USERNAME").'---<br/>'; echo USERNAME.'<br/>';
3.判断变量是否已经存在
要判断一个常量是否已经定义,可以用函数defined(string const_name)
echo defined("PHP_OS");//PHP_OS是PHP内置常量,内容为操作系统信息 echo '<br/>----------<br/>'; echo defined("AAAA");
4.PHP自带常量/预定义常量
----------------------------------------------------------------------------
常量名 功能
----------------------------------------------------------------------------
__FILE__ 默认常量,PHP程序文件名
----------------------------------------------------------------------------
__LINE__ 默认常量,PHP程序行数
----------------------------------------------------------------------------
PHP_VERSION 内建常量, PHP程序版本
----------------------------------------------------------------------------
PHP_OS 内建常量,操作系统
----------------------------------------------------------------------------
TRUE true
----------------------------------------------------------------------------
FALSE false
----------------------------------------------------------------------------
NULL null
----------------------------------------------------------------------------
E_ERROR 指到最近的错误处
----------------------------------------------------------------------------
E_WARNING 指到最近的警告处
----------------------------------------------------------------------------
E_PARSE 指到解析有潜在问题的地方
----------------------------------------------------------------------------
E_NOTICE 指到发生意外提示处,但不一定是错误
----------------------------------------------------------------------------
用法与普通常量一样
注意: __FILE__跟__LINE__前后都是两个下划线__而不是一个
- PHP5学习笔记-常量的声明以及使用
- PHP学习笔记——常量的声明和使用;
- php5学习笔记之常量
- php——学习笔记,声明和使用常量
- 成员函数声明为常量的解释--C++学习笔记
- FreeBASIC学习笔记——2.1 常量的声明
- PHP常量的声明和使用
- php常量的声明和使用
- Swift05-常量的声明及使用
- 声明和使用常量
- Swift学习笔记之变量与常量声明
- php学习笔记(一)变量的声明与使用
- JavaScript学习笔记3-变量的声明和使用
- PHP常量的定义以及使用
- php5常量
- PHP5学习笔记
- PHP5学习笔记
- PHP5 学习笔记
- Java学习笔记1
- Android 数据存储和IO——SQLite(二)
- URL传递中文解决方案
- cscope配置和使用
- 最近在读的书
- PHP5学习笔记-常量的声明以及使用
- 链接查询
- Java实战笔记1
- 杭电2027 统计元音
- Android 数据存储和IO——SQLite(三)
- Cryptography Note
- BJOI2012 day3 chess
- 禅修程序员十诫
- Android代码规范(待修正)